Rd. 1 headscratchers
BUF - so you trade for Mike Williams, you have Stevie Johnson, you drafted Woods last year in rd. 2, and Goodwin in rd. 3. Then you give up your 2015 rd 1 pick to move 5 spots to draft...another WR???
DAL - your defense was god awful, and actually got worse (Ware to DEN)...and you take OL. OK....
BAL - you use a 2nd rd pick on Arthur Brown in 2013 and re-sign Smith to a 4 year deal...then use your highest pick in 5 years on...another LB.
These were just some of the moves that I didn't really agree with.

Re: Rd. 1 headscratchers
The BUF pick was dumb. Their WR position was already clearly saturated.
They spent a 2nd and 3rd at WR last year. Just traded for a serviceable WR2/3 in Mike Williams, and have a capable WR1/2 in Stevie Johnson. And now they sacrifice a 2015 1st rounder for Watkins. In the last 2 drafts they've selected a WR in rds. 1, 2 and 3. They have no TE.
So who doesn't play much ? 2013 2nd rd pick Robert Woods? Or newly acquired Mike Williams?

Re: Rd. 1 headscratchers
I am truly amazed that some of the posters do not seem to realize that:
1. You need two, not one ILB playing on a 3-4 defense!
2. With today's game, you need two lighter ILBs that are also fast to cover WRs and TEs (which Brown and Mosley are).
3. Darryl Smith has maybe 1-2 years left so this is a solid depth move so ILB will not be a problem a year or two from now.
4. Who would they, other than Dennard maybe (but there are other good CB choices available in lower rounds), would they have had us pick? WR Lee who had hand issues? Safety Ward who would have been a reach at 17?
5. They couldn't find a trading partner to move down so you go with the highest person on your board which was Mosley.
6. There is still the rest of the draft to go, then undrafted players, and then the 2nd wave of Free Agency in the Summer still to go so it is a little early to slam one pick.
